Travel Well. Leave a Positive Mark.
Travel is a privilege. Every place has its own people, stories, traditions, landscapes and way of life. When we travel, our choices matter — this is the simple code we ask every traveller to carry with them.
Know the Place
Learn a little before you arrive. Understand local customs, traditions and ways of life. Travel with curiosity, not assumptions.
Respect People
Treat every person you meet with dignity. Respect local communities, workers, guides, artists, elders and fellow travellers.
Honour Culture
Enter temples, heritage spaces and cultural places with respect. Follow local practices. Ask before photographing people. Never turn someone's traditions into a spectacle.
Leave No Waste Behind.
Keep India Clean.
Carry your waste with you. Beautiful destinations across India are affected by litter and unmanaged waste — small choices by travellers can make a real difference.

Support Local
Let your journey benefit the people who call the destination home. Choose local food, crafts, guides, artists, experiences and businesses whenever possible.
Protect Nature
Nature is part of the destination, not just its scenery. Use resources thoughtfully. Stay on permitted paths. Protect plants, landscapes and water sources.
Respect Wildlife
See wildlife without interfering with it. Never feed, chase, touch or deliberately disturb animals. Choose experiences that put animal welfare first.
Travel Considerately
Your holiday should not become someone else's inconvenience. Keep noise under control, respect shared spaces, follow instructions and be mindful of other travellers.
